使用Tailwind、Bootstrap等现代CSS框架结合响应式技术可提升开发效率。通过断点前缀语法和栅格系统实现多端适配,利用容器查询实现组件级响应,结合CSS变量与clamp()函数增强可维护性,借助Sass/PostCSS优化性能,并通过按需加载和隐藏非关键元素提升移动端体验,最终实现高效、强适配的页面开发。

将CSS工具与响应式设计结合,可以大幅提升开发效率并确保页面在不同设备上良好展示。关键在于选择合适的工具,并合理运用响应式技术。
使用现代CSS框架简化响应式布局
像Tailwind CSS、Bootstrap 或 Bulma 这类CSS工具内置了响应式网格系统和实用类,能快速搭建适配多端的界面。
- Tailwind 提供基于断点的前缀语法,如 md:text-center 表示中屏以上居中对齐
- Bootstrap 的栅格系统默认响应式,通过 col-md-6 控制不同屏幕宽度下的列宽
- 可自定义断点配置,匹配项目实际需求,避免冗余代码
利用CSS容器查询实现组件级响应式
传统媒体查询依赖视口尺寸,而容器查询让组件根据自身容器大小调整样式,更适合模块化开发。
- 给组件父元素设置 container-type: inline-size
- 使用 @container (min-width: 400px) 定义内部响应规则
- 配合支持容器查询的工具(如现代版Tailwind)提升灵活性
借助CSS变量和自定义函数增强可维护性
CSS自定义属性(变量)能集中管理响应式参数,便于统一调整。
Magento是一套专业开源的PHP电子商务系统。Magento设计得非常灵活,具有模块化架构体系和丰富的功能。易于与第三方应用系统无缝集成。Magento开源网店系统的特点主要分以下几大类,网站管理促销和工具国际化支持SEO搜索引擎优化结账方式运输快递支付方式客户服务用户帐户目录管理目录浏览产品展示分析和报表Magento 1.6 主要包含以下新特性:•持久性购物 - 为不同的
立即学习“前端免费学习笔记(深入)”;
- 在根级别定义断点变量,如 --breakpoint-sm: 576px
- 结合 clamp() 函数创建动态字体大小,实现流体排版
- 工具预处理器(Sass/PostCSS)可封装常用响应式混合宏
优化性能与移动端体验
响应式不只是布局变化,还需关注加载速度与交互适配。
- 使用工具生成的按需CSS,剔除未使用的响应类
- 为移动设备隐藏非关键元素,例如用 hidden md:block 类控制显示
- 测试真实设备表现,确保触摸操作友好
基本上就这些。选对工具,再把响应式逻辑融入组件设计,就能高效产出适配性强的页面。









